Oil Prices Fall Over 1%

NEW YORK, (Pakistan Point News - 02nd Jul, 2026) Oil prices fell today, by more than 1% at settlement as optimism over U.S.-Iran talks eased supply concerns.

Brent crude futures fell $1.38, or 1.89 percent, to settle at $71.57 a barrel, while US West Texas Intermediate crude futures dropped 92 cents, or 1.32 percent, to $68.58 a barrel, with both benchmarks hitting their lowest levels in more than four months.
